We caught up with Morgan Venus about her Dental Nursing Apprenticeship at Carew Dental in Gateshead!

She said: “Before finding this apprenticeship, I was studying Health and Social Care at Sixth Form. I started looking for apprenticeship vacancies in the industry and came across the role at Carew Dental.

“It’s really interesting and every day feels new and different. I’m learning all sorts of skills, but I think the most important thing has been how to put each patient at ease. Sometimes people will come to their appointment feeling really anxious, and I’m able to help them leave feeling confident with their smile – it’s really rewarding.

“When I finish the apprenticeship, I want to build my skills and experience in dental nursing for a few years, and then I think I want to progress to dental therapy. Until then, I plan on completing short courses to advance my skills and get the most out of my career.

“I would 100% recommend the Dental Nursing Apprenticeship to anyone. I absolutely love it!”
